As from next season, the system of drawing teams for the cup will be changed.
Currently, the draws are based on each teams rank in the previous season. The draw is then made with the weakest team playing the strongest team, second weakest playing the second strongest etc.
As from next season this will change. As before, the previous seasons league position will be important in determining seeding, however a random element to the draw will also be included.
In each round the teams will be allocated into two baskets according to their seeding based on their previous years league position, with the 1st basket containing the "strongest" 50% of teams, and the 2nd containing the "weakest" 50%.
Once this is done, the pairings will then be random - i.e. any team from the 1st basket could play any team from the 2nd basket. The team from 2nd basket will play at home.

As stated last season, the rules for automatic promotion and relegation are changing this season to what was originally intended.
The teams to be automatically promoted/relegated are determined based on points, goal difference, number of goals, and position in the league at the end of last season. The reason for this methodology is that it is fairer. A team could be 7th with nearly no points, which would be worse than a team that fought hard in a competitive league, finished 8th, but had won some games. Additionally more bot-teams will be relegated this way.
The rules have been updated as shown below:
Promotion & Relegation
The best 25% of league winners from lower leagues will promote without having to play a qualifier match. This also means that the worst 25% of teams (ranked by points, goal difference, number of goals, and position in the league at the end of last season as described above) will be relegated automatically. The winners of the remaining leagues play in play-offs with the remaining teams placed 5th to 8th. This means that the 8th place team is not always the one to be automatically relegated.
Play-off pairs are determined on the point and goal difference basis with the weakest teams from the higher leagues playing against the strongest contender. In the event of a draw, the teams play extra time or eventually penalties. The match is played on the stadium of the team from the higher league.

We suffered another major server failure this morning. We are very frustrated as we are still waiting for the new server to arrive. Meanwhile the current server is getting less reliable every day, nevertheless we have continued to replace hardware components in an attempt to maximise reliability in the short term.
Today, after the crash, we weren`t able to restore the current database. Therefore we have had to go back to this morning's backup. This means that all the matches have had to be played again. Also transfers, forum discussions, mail etc. that occured between the time of the backup & the server failure have been lost.
Morning matches have been moved to tomorrow. The matches that have not been played will continue, but with substantial delays.
All transfers ending after the restored backup have been moved 24 hours ahead.

Yesterday we have completely reinstalled the server software. We have chosen the configuration that in our opinion should increase reliability, with small performance downgrade. It didn`t work out and it has made things worse.
It is now clear that we will have to replace the hardware which is causing the failures (probably the discs). The new server is expected to arrive next week, so we will make another attempt at making the current configuration stable. We will be replacing the discs tonight.
Due to this, any matches that have not yet been played, will now be played tomorrow. Training will now take place late evening Sokker time tomorrow.

As you can see, we still have intermittent but serious problems with server stability. Unfortunately, we still are not sure if the problem is caused by software or hardware. We are currently working hard to find the reason for this instability.
The issue is indirectly connected with expansions made at the beginning of the season. The server does not seem to be overloaded, it just crashes under certain circumstances (which can happen now more often because of the bigger traffic).
In this past week and a half we have had a few serious outages. We decided that all Plus subscriptions will be extended by 2 days.

It is election time again! You have the opportunity to stand for election as the national team coach of any nation, and vote for your preferred manager of your own nation!
To access the election page, go to the respective country homepage, then click on National Team, and then Elections.
If you stand for election, it is recommended that you open a maximum of one thread in the forums, prefixed with [NT] , e.g. [NT] forestman. Please do NOT SK-mail people.
Please remember that a user who has been elected as NT manager will not be able to resign from their job. Therefore when you stand for the NT job, it is not only for fun, it is also your responsibility to serve the full term which the people that voted you into the job thought you should serve.
New countries (República Dominicana, Bulgaria, Bolivia, Ecuador, Hong Kong, Nippon, India, Ísland, Israel, Malaysia & Hellas) will have their national teams created & elections start this evening.
The election deadline is 6th August so get preparing your speeches, asking candidates tough questions & voting!

We apologise that there was a mistake in the previous news release regarding promotion and relegation.
It is true that 25% of teams promote & relegate automaticaly. However it does not mean that the 8th place team is always relegated. The qualification ranking system hasn't changed at all - relegated teams are ranked by points, goals, etc (not league position, points, goals).
The reason for this methodology is that it is more fair. A team could be 7th with nearly no points, which would be worse than a team that fought hard in a competitive league, finished 8th, but had won some games. Additionally more bot-teams will be relegated that way.
Because of this misunderstanding we have decided to use this season (and this season only) the system that was described in the previous news release. Therefore 8th place teams will all be relegated automatically.
We will have to re-generate the fixture list again to take into account these changes. This will occur either this evening or tommorow morning.
We confirm that next season qualification games will be played using the system described above.

From now on, National Team players can't be sacked. Additionally, NT players from bot teams are transfer-listed as soon as new user takes over the team - with no prior club so the new club president doesn't receive any advantages.
Players who are not on a national team may still be sacked, even if they are of NT-caliber quality.

The promotion of juniors is now better regulated than it was before. Those who are promoted with a high level will end up as more complete and rounded players than they may have done in the past. The highest possible skill for a promoted will still be excellent.
This change takes place with immediate effect.
